Job Summary

Come work as a Vice-President, Research with Vancouver Coastal Health (VCH)!

Reporting to the President & Chief Executive Officer of Vancouver Coastal Health (VCH), the Vice President, Research (VP) role is an opportunity to lead and modernize a world-class research institute that houses leading global researchers and that conducts research that spans the entire continuum of care.

A member of the Senior Executive Team, the VP assumes joint accountability for the attainment of the organization’s strategic objectives and is accountable for excellence in research across the entirety of VCH and for overseeing the integration of research into practice to inform the improvement of care.

With tremendous internal support for the elevation of research within VCH and for embedding a research and innovation culture within the organization, the VP has executive oversight of the Vancouver Coastal Health Research Institute (VCHRI), including its strategy, operations, governance, and direction;

and supports the full range of research activities conducted in alignment with VCH’s objectives. Able to conduct their own research, the VP fosters a culture of discovery and innovation across the full geography and scope of VCH, whose diversity of population and large catchment area make it a thoroughly unique organization within which to conduct research and bring it to implementation.

The VP will maintain a working relationship with the University of British Columbia Faculty of Medicine, one of the top research and medical faculties in the world, and play a critical role as an ambassador and spokesperson for VCH’s research and academic endeavors provincially, nationally, and internationally.

They will foster a culture of continuous improvement and knowledge translation throughout VCH, championing system-level transformational change, while also playing a key role in building the profile and value of research externally and seeking and acquiring financial support and funding for new and existing research endeavors.

The ideal candidate is a recognized scientific leader and researcher with a demonstrated track record of understanding strategic connections to leverage research opportunities at a system-level that can be translated into better patient and client care outcomes.

A big picture thinker, they can distill a strategic vision down into practical applications and support a team in fulfilling that vision.

Naturally humble and collaborative, the VP brings a strong network of scientific contacts to VCH and has a history of developing successful science and research partnerships within broad transformational science contexts.

A confident communicator and spokesperson, the VP is comfortable and skilled at presenting to a wide range of audiences, from the Senior Executive Team to large academic institutions, funders, and individual researchers alike.

In addition, they are a skilled leader who has experience leading and managing professional teams through significant change while simultaneously overseeing strategy development and managing the fiscal resources of an organization.
